<blockquote data-quote="brownrod" data-source="post: 1379223" data-attributes="member: 6453"><p>1. start time</p><p></p><p>this is different all over the country. I'll guess that it's somewhere between 8:30 and 9:15. You are on road anywhere from 5 minutes after start up till 30 minutes or more if they are still loading trucks.</p><p></p><p>2. finish time</p><p></p><p>My average is 9 hours of overtime per week. so that's almost 10 hours every day. I generally finish after 7 and home around 8.</p><p></p><p>3. contact with management</p><p></p><p>almost zero. i can go weeks or months without talking to a management person. probably get 5-10 text messages a day on the DIAD (our hand held computer)</p></blockquote><p></p>
